Post production is extremely complex -- every final version of a show is comprised of multiple elements. VFX, sound, color. If you're doing a massive transfer/remaster like this, PAY PEOPLE who understand how post works to supervise. You can't just cut and paste.
HBOMax has started showing a 'remastered' 4K Mad Men and they’ve messed things up so during Roger’s oyster vomit scene you can now see the crew men with the vomit hose on the right

Paying for news helps, but it’s usually not sufficient, because those outlets are still making decisions all the time about what to cover. If you’re subscribing but not reading, or if what you’re reading isn’t what made you subscribe to begin with, you’re creating incentives you don’t want followed.
